    Resources

    Interested in the history of Lordship or Stratford? The following books are available on the history of Stratford and are an excellent source of information:

    In Pursuit of Paradise by Lewis G. Knapp (1989).

    The History of Stratford by Samuel Orcutt (1886).

  • The History of Stratford by Samuel Orcutt

    Stratford by the Sea by Lewis G. Knapp (2002).

    History of Stratford Connecticut 1639-1939 by William Howard Wilcoxson (1939).

    Postcard History of Stratford by John D. Calhoun and Lewis G. Knapp (2004).

    Image of America Stratford by John D. Calhoun, Lewis G. Knapp and Carol W. Lovell (1999).
